Last night I went looking for a no-bake recipe for something sweet because I'm tired of giving in to temptation. So I found a recipe, but I'm going to put my spin on it.
- 2 cups natural peanut butter
- 1/2 cup Splenda (if you have low carb maple syrup, it'd be better)
- 3/4 cup Coconut flour
- Line a baking sheet with parchment paper or wax paper. Set aside.
- In a medium bowl, add peanut butter, coconut flour and Splenda (to begin with. For me getting back on my feet and continue on the healthy way of eating, the first step must be easy, and Splenda is an easy first step).
- Using a fork, stir until well mixed.
- Using a spoon, scoop and drop peanut butter balls onto the prepared baking sheet, spaced evenly apart. Store in the fridge (or freezer) in a plastic container.
